On a Wednesday, behold a new video card came in the mail, a nVidia BFG 9800 GTX+ OC, Was so excited opened up the box, to be witnessed with an awesome, yet powerful card. I quickly held the power button on my PC, and Opened it up. The video card required to 6 Pin, PCI-e power adapters, I had them, one of
them was able to reach it, The Other one was stuck in between the Power supply and the Motherboard tray. I removed the Power Supply, got the wire out of the way, and was ready to go.

I took out the Old card, Popped in the new one, Put both PCI-e pins into the Card, Press the Power Button as fast as I could, the PC had turned on, could smell the scent of the new video card, and the fresh breeze coming out of the fan, 20 seconds later the PC turned off?!?!?! How?! Why?! were the only things going through my head. Tried removing the 6 pin adapters, switching them off, putting one in and not the other, Tried thousands of possible solutions. all turned out unreliable and died. Put back in the old card and the pc would still turn off every 20 seconds, I thought it could be the motherboard, or that both video card fried.. No… I tried the old card on another computer it worked fine. I tried putting the other card in my brother Pc, its new big it wouldn’t fit, then I left no card in my pc and it would still restart, my motherboard was also messed up. So… about a day later my cousin came down, we tried the new card in his computer, yes his case was big enough to fit the card. So we plugged it in, etc… and the PC wouldn’t post, meaning it was stuck right before it could boot into the bios, we tried his 8800 GTX and it worked perfectly fine.

So I contacted the company where I bought the card from, and they said they will send me a new one after I send this one back. So, I got the box ready for this one and sent it. It was on its way… Oh yeah forgot to mention my Power Supply is Died Also. Ok so what did I have with me, hmm lets see a Died Motherboard, A died Power Supply, and an Empty case.
